Latest Patents
Hughes' latest patents include a Pipe Coupling and a Sensor Assembly. The Pipe Coupling is designed for connecting two tubular members and features two hubs with annular flanges that have axially outwardly facing frustoconical surfaces. The design includes tapered faces that create a primary metal-to-metal seal, complemented by a secondary seal ring. This innovative coupling ensures a secure connection between tubular members, enhancing the reliability of various applications.
The Sensor Assembly is engineered to detect material loss in vessels transporting flowing media. It incorporates at least one sensor positioned between a pair of annular plates, allowing for real-time monitoring of material integrity. As the annular plates wear due to corrosion or erosion, the sensor's signal changes, providing critical information about the vessel's condition.
